Generals can use special abilities to increase morale, buff damage or apply debuffs, but no amount of special abilities will make up for a ten thousand head gap between armies. These take place with 3D avatars that are generic and not representative of the character you actually look like which is not only immersion breaking but just seems plain lazy.īattles are the games weakest part, they struggle to offer any real sense of strategy and it’s a simple game of who has more troops. Quests will often involve the debate and duel systems which are essentially games of rock, paper, scissors to determine a winner. Occasionally you will be asked to embark upon a personal quest which usually involve going from place A to place B. There’s plenty of menus to browse but the game has become that simplistic that you can simply go through the game without actually having to look at most. The entire strategy side of the overworld experience seems to have been highly simplified compared to what has come before. Councils and appointing officers is little better than a mindless way to get objectives and assign positions which are title only. Regardless of how many towns you control you can only ever assign a few officers to perform tasks such as farming or training. Campagin progression lacks a certain sense of scale.
